P25F3 – BMW DTC

BMW DTC P25F3 – Turbocharger/Supercharger Boost Sensor ‘C’ Circuit Range/Performance

DTC P25F3 meaning on BMW

The DTC P25F3 code on a BMW indicates an issue with the Turbocharger/Supercharger Boost Sensor ‘C’ Circuit Range/Performance. This means that the signal from the boost sensor is outside the expected range or not performing as it should.

BMW DTC P25F3 symptoms

Symptoms of the DTC P25F3 code on a BMW may include:

  • Reduced engine power
  • Poor acceleration
  • Check Engine Light (CEL) illuminated
  • Increased fuel consumption

BMW DTC P25F3 causes

Common causes of the DTC P25F3 code on a BMW include:

  • Malfunctioning boost sensor
  • Wiring or connector issues in the boost sensor circuit
  • Software or calibration issues

BMW DTC P25F3 seriousness

The DTC P25F3 code should be addressed promptly as it can lead to reduced engine performance and potential long-term damage if left unresolved. Ignoring this code may result in further issues with the turbocharger or supercharger system.

How to diagnose DTC P25F3 on BMW

To diagnose the DTC P25F3 code on a BMW, you can follow these steps:

  1. Use a diagnostic scanner to retrieve the fault codes
  2. Inspect the boost sensor and its wiring for any visible damage
  3. Check the boost sensor signal using a multimeter
  4. Perform a visual inspection of the turbocharger/supercharger system

How to fix DTC P25F3 on BMW

To fix the DTC P25F3 code on a BMW, you can try the following:

  1. Replace the faulty boost sensor
  2. Repair any damaged wiring or connectors in the boost sensor circuit
  3. Update the software or calibration of the engine control module
  4. Perform a turbocharger/supercharger system inspection and repair as needed

How to erase DTC P25F3 on BMW

To erase the DTC P25F3 code on a BMW, you can use a diagnostic scanner to clear the fault codes stored in the engine control module. Once the codes are cleared, you can drive the vehicle and monitor for any recurrence of the issue.
